What things have gone wrong with the car?

The only thing that broke on the truck, broke because, it was my fault. I broke the bearings in the rear axle while rock climbing in the desert. It was cheap to fix only $800.00!

General comments?

This truck is a beast. The 5.8 pumps out 330 horsepower. That will get you up any hill or rock!

My Bronco has a lift kit. It has also been modidfied for the desert. It has upgraded cooling system, step bars. Locking rear Differential. Manual hubs. Dual front shocks and full skid plates. I also have installed a K&N Filter.

I drive this truck in the back country of arizona all day long. It is extremely comfortable. The cargo area is huge/ I love that.

I reccomend this truck to anyone. I love it!!!
